Analysis

In 2023, ipcc agriculture — emissions (co2eq) in Tonga stood at 83.85 kt.

That represents a change of up 0.2% on the previous year and up 3.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, ipcc agriculture — emissions (co2eq) in Tonga peaked at 96.91 kt in 1981 and was at its lowest, 20.46 kt, in 1961.

Tonga ranks 167th of 221 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 63 years of available data.

Averages by decade

DecadeAverage LowestHighest Years
1960s 26.08 kt 20.46 kt 29.74 kt 9
1970s 49.79 kt 30.18 kt 82.83 kt 10
1980s 82.16 kt 60.93 kt 96.91 kt 10
1990s 77.32 kt 74.17 kt 81.76 kt 10
2000s 79.02 kt 78.77 kt 79.75 kt 10
2010s 81.62 kt 79.19 kt 83.46 kt 10
2020s 83.7 kt 83.64 kt 83.85 kt 4

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ions Totals summarizes the gre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ions disseminated in the FAOSTAT Climate Change domains of emissions from agrifood systems. Data are computed following the Tier 1 methods of the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C) Guidelines for National greenhouse gas (GHG) Inventories (IPCC, 1996; 1997; 2000; 2002; 2006; 2014). Emissions from other economic sectors as defined by the IPCC are also disseminated in the domain for completeness.
